USB 1 / 2 ports

Power and Timer LED

Standby: red

On: green

Timer Programming On: orange

Recording of Timer Programming, 

Direct TV Recording or One Touch Recording 

is in progress: orange (flash)

Standby with Timer Programming On, 

Direct TV Recording or One Touch Recording: 

red with orange flash

When using the remote control, indicates the TV 

has received a command.

Mains power On / Off switch

Switch On to turn on the TV or turn the TV to Standby mode by the remote control

 

Increases or decreases the channel position by one. 

When a function is already displayed, press to increase or decrease 

the selected function. 

When in Standby mode, switches TV On (Press for about 1 second).

Changes the input mode

C.A.T.S. (Contrast Automatic Tracking System) sensor

Senses brightness to adjust picture quality when “Eco Mode” 

 

in the Picture Menu is set to “On” (p. 18)
